this post was submitted on 12 Jul 2023
1520 points (99.5% liked)

Lemmy

2172 readers
23 users here now

Everything about Lemmy; bugs, gripes, praises, and advocacy.

For discussion about the lemmy.ml instance, go to [email protected].

founded 4 years ago
MODERATORS
you are viewing a single comment's thread
view the rest of the comments
[–] [email protected] 26 points 1 year ago (7 children)

Yeah, that's a problem with a lot of FOSS passion projects. We devs kinda like writting code, but not really documenting it. Hopefully with the influx of devs helping that will improve

[–] danc4498 8 points 1 year ago* (last edited 1 year ago) (1 children)

More devs that don't want to write code?

Edit: damn, meant to say write documentation. We only want to code!

[–] [email protected] 4 points 1 year ago

Well, more devs that have to sit down and figure out how the code works and then document it for future new devs

[–] [email protected] 7 points 1 year ago

I don't think that is contained to FOSS passion projects ;)

[–] [email protected] 4 points 1 year ago

It's a pretty major pain point for a lot of local libraries, too. I'm so glad I have the option to dig through the source code of functions if I can't figure them out.

[–] [email protected] 4 points 1 year ago

I don’t really like all the LLM hype, but I’m hoping that documentation will eventually be generated by some open source model, with human verification

[–] c0c0c0 3 points 1 year ago

Maybe we'll eventually get the corresponding influx of tech writers.

[–] [email protected] 3 points 1 year ago

I think that this line of reasoning becomes less and less tenable when things like Swagger exist.

[–] [email protected] 1 points 1 year ago

It's like almost every piece of software, period.